Education Opportunities

In Leipsic, the education system begins right from the early stages. The village is served by the Leipsic Local School District, which is well-regarded for its dedication to student welfare and quality education. For families with newborns, early childhood education and daycare facilities, while not as abundant as in larger cities, are available and highly supportive. Options such as Ottawa-Glandorf's Head Start Program in nearby Ottawa provide excellent preparatory programs for toddlers. Meanwhile, cities like Lima, just a short drive away, offer an array of preschools and child development centers, enabling parents to find the right educational fit for their young ones.

Healthcare Services

One of the paramount concerns for any parent is the quality and availability of healthcare, particularly for their newborn. Leipsic shines in this regard with its proximity to high-quality pediatric care. The Putnam County Healthcare Center in Ottawa provides top-notch services, inclusive of pediatricians specialized in newborn care. Additionally, larger cities like Findlay and Lima, each within a 30-minute drive, house extensive medical facilities, including Blanchard Valley Hospital and Mercy Health - St. Rita’s Medical Center, known for comprehensive maternity and pediatric care.

Outdoor Spaces

Nature plays a critical role in raising active and healthy children, and Leipsic certainly delivers in this domain. The village is home to several well-maintained parks and playgrounds where families can relish time outdoors. Bennett Park and the sprawling Leipsic Reservoir are popular among local families for their walking trails, picnic areas, and playground facilities, making them ideal spots for leisurely weekends. For those willing to make a short trip, Glandorf’s Pioneer Park, with its scenic beauty and family-oriented amenities, is a fantastic addition to the outdoor options.

Family-Friendly Attractions

Boredom is a rare commodity in Leipsic, thanks to its proximity to family-friendly attractions. The Leipsic Community Center offers various activities and events tailored to families, while the nearby city of Toledo expands entertainment options significantly. Here, the Toledo Zoo and Aquarium is a hit among families, offering a splendid day out amidst exotic animals and educational displays. Similarly, Imagination Station, a premier science center in Toledo, presents age-appropriate exhibits to spark curiosity in young minds.
